Jake Paul vs. Nate Diaz, billed as Ready 4 War, was a cruiserweight professional crossover boxing match contested between American YouTuber Jake Paul and American mixed martial artist Nate Diaz. The bout took place at the American Airlines Center in Dallas, Texas on August 5, 2023. [4] The fight sold 450,000 PPV buys and generated about $27 ...

The cable television network ESPN has occasionally broadcast boxing events over the majority of its history, as part of several arrangements, including contracts with specific promotions and consortiums such as Golden Boy Promotions, Premier Boxing Champions, and Top Rank, as well as Friday Night Fights—a semi-regular series that was broadcast by ESPN and ESPN2 from 1998 through 2015.
